Why Customer Retention Matters in the Handyman Business

Customer acquisition is important for every marketplace, but acquiring a customer once does not guarantee long-term business growth. If customers use a platform only once and move to another service provider, the business has to continuously spend resources attracting new users.

Customer retention changes this equation.

When a customer has a positive experience with a service platform, they are more likely to return for future requirements. This is particularly valuable in the home services industry because households regularly need maintenance, repair, installation, cleaning, and improvement services.

For example, a customer may initially use a platform to find a plumber. After receiving reliable service, the same customer may later use the platform for electrical work, painting, appliance repair, or cleaning.

This creates an opportunity for businesses to increase customer lifetime value.

How Better Retention Can Increase ROI

Return on investment is closely connected to customer lifetime value, repeat transactions, operational efficiency, and revenue generated from the existing user base.

When customers return regularly, a business can generate more value from the same customer relationship.

Consider a simple example.

A customer books a plumbing service once. If the platform delivers a positive experience, that customer may later book electrical work, cleaning, appliance repair, or other home services.

The original customer acquisition effort can therefore generate several transactions instead of only one.

This is one reason why retention is so important for marketplace businesses.

Lower Dependence on Continuous Customer Acquisition

Businesses that depend heavily on new customers have to continuously invest in marketing and promotion.

A strong retention strategy reduces this dependence.

Returning customers already understand the platform, know how to make a booking, and have greater familiarity with the service experience. This can make repeat transactions more efficient than constantly acquiring new users.

Using Data to Improve Customer Retention

Customer behavior provides valuable information for improving an on-demand marketplace.

Businesses can examine patterns such as:

  • Which services receive the most bookings?
  • Which customers make repeat bookings?
  • Which providers receive the strongest ratings?
  • Which services have high cancellation rates?
  • When do customers typically make bookings?
  • Which locations generate the highest demand?
  • Which services are frequently booked together?

These insights can help entrepreneurs make better business decisions.

For example, if customers frequently book plumbing and electrical services together, the platform can make those categories easier to discover.

If a specific service receives poor reviews, the business can investigate the underlying issue.

Data should therefore be used not only for reporting but also for improving the customer experience.

Common Mistakes Entrepreneurs Should Avoid

Launching an on-demand service marketplace without a clear retention strategy can create long-term challenges.

Some common mistakes include:

Focusing Only on Customer Acquisition

Getting downloads or registrations is not the same as building a successful marketplace. Businesses should measure repeat bookings and customer lifetime value.

Adding Too Many Services Too Early

A marketplace with dozens of categories but insufficient professionals can create poor customer experiences.

It is often better to establish strong coverage in a smaller number of categories before expanding.

Ignoring Provider Quality

Customers judge the marketplace based on the professional who actually performs the service.

Poor provider performance can damage the entire brand.

Overusing Discounts

Discounts can generate short-term bookings but may not create genuine loyalty.

The long-term objective should be convenience, quality, trust, and value.

Neglecting Customer Feedback

Reviews and complaints provide direct insight into marketplace problems. Businesses should use this information to continuously improve their services.

How to Start Your Own Handyman Marketplace

Entrepreneurs interested in launching their own platform should approach the project in stages.

First, identify the target market and understand its existing service ecosystem.

Next, identify the most valuable service categories and define the target customer.

Then, build a network of reliable professionals who can provide consistent service.

After that, establish a digital booking experience that makes it easy for customers to find, compare, and schedule services.

Marketing should begin alongside marketplace development rather than after launch. SEO, social media, partnerships, referral programs, local marketing, and content marketing can help attract the first users.

Most importantly, establish clear metrics for measuring success.

Useful metrics include:

  • Customer retention rate
  • Repeat booking rate
  • Customer lifetime value
  • Average booking frequency
  • Customer acquisition cost
  • Booking completion rate
  • Cancellation rate
  • Provider utilization
  • Customer satisfaction
  • Revenue per customer

Tracking these metrics helps entrepreneurs understand whether the marketplace is actually growing or simply generating short-term activity.
